Is Keizer or Portland Safer?
According to crimebycity.com's analysis of FBI data, Keizer is safer than Portland (Safety Score 39/100 vs 1/100), with a total crime rate of 2,057 per 100,000 versus 6,247 for Portland — 67% lower. Keizer has lower rates in 7 of 7 crime categories.
The biggest difference is in murder, where Keizer has a 100% lower rate.
Note: Portland is 16.3x larger by coverage, which can affect crime rate comparisons. Larger cities tend to report higher rates due to density and more comprehensive reporting.

Detailed Crime Rate Comparison
| Crime Type | Keizer | Portland |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Crime Rate | 2,056.9 | 6,246.7 | -4,189.8 |
| Violent Crime Rate | 146.2 | 720.5 | -574.3 |
| Murder Rate | 0.0 | 10.8 | -10.8 |
| Rape Rate | 0.0 | 50.9 | -50.9 |
| Robbery Rate | 23.5 | 177.4 | -153.9 |
| Aggravated Assault Rate | 122.7 | 481.2 | -358.5 |
| Property Crime Rate | 1,910.7 | 5,526.2 | -3,615.5 |
| Burglary Rate | 148.8 | 727.4 | -578.6 |
| Larceny-Theft Rate | 1,647.1 | 3,921.3 | -2,274.2 |
| Motor Vehicle Theft Rate | 114.9 | 877.6 | -762.8 |
All rates per 100,000 residents. Source: FBI UCR.

About Keizer, OR
Keizer, Oregon, known for its annual Iris Festival, is a mid-sized city in the Willamette Valley. Situated just north of Salem, it's primarily a residential community. With a safety score of 39/100 and a population coverage of 38,310, Keizer has a total crime rate of 2,056.9 per 100,000 residents.
